Prophecy of the Sisters

Lia has lost her mother and now her father. Her twin sister Alice remains cool and distant and her younger brother is disabled in a wheelchair and a solemn boy. But Lia has James, the son of one of her father's friends and her lover.
All goes awry when Lia discovers a strange marking on her wrist one morning. A marking she finds that she does not share with her twin. She finds a small book describing a prophecy - one that involves both her and Alice - but the problem is - they have different ideas on how they want the prophecy to end. They are now enemies and Lia must find a way to complete her side of the prophecy without being harmed or harming her beloved sister.
It is really hard to summarize a book that is so complex and dark. I really do believe "gothic" describes this book perfectly -with the supernatural themes and romance.
So let me break this down. I love the characters.. the struggle between the sisters of loving each other but being on opposite sides of beliefs in relation to the prophecy.. the love scenes.. and most definitely the intrigue. It took me a while to get into the mood of it, to really put myself into the picture it was creating in my head. I like a book that makes me think, that transports me to a different world in a different time.
So, I think I should go and raid Michelle's house to find the manuscript of the second book. Because... by the end of the book I really needed more. I felt so connected and enthralled that I feel I cannot wait for the next one.
So, for all of the beautiful writing, intriguing plot, and engaging characters, I must give this book 5 Roses.
5/5 Roses
